For architects designing a community sports hall or a luxury resort’s indoor court, the racket block is not just decoration; it is a ergonomic measurement tool. Standard badminton rackets range from 660mm to 675mm in length. By placing a CAD block of a racket next to a net post or a player’s stride, designers can check for "swing clearance"—ensuring that a backhand swing near the wall doesn't shatter a window or injure a spectator. Without these blocks, a beautifully designed court could become a safety hazard.

When creating or downloading a CAD block, adhering to the Badminton World Federation (BWF) standards is crucial for technical accuracy: The frame must not exceed 680 mm . Overall Width: The head width must not exceed 230 mm .

Free CAD blocks downloaded online often carry "junk" data, such as unreferenced layers, rogue text styles, or broken line types. Open the block file separately, run the PURGE and AUDIT commands in AutoCAD, and save it before inserting it into your master project. 3. Assign the Right Layers
Place your racket blocks on a dedicated layer (e.g., P-EQPM-SPRT or A-FURN-FITT ). This allows you to easily toggle the visibility of the equipment on or off depending on whether you are printing a structural plan or an interior layout. 4. Utilize Dynamic Blocks
